cookies: only use full host matches for hosts used as IP address

By not detecting and rejecting domain names for partial literal IP
addresses properly when parsing received HTTP cookies, libcurl can be
fooled to both send cookies to wrong sites and to allow arbitrary sites
to set cookies for others.

CVE-2014-3613

/*
* Return true if the given string is an IP(v4|v6) address.
*/
static bool isip(const char *domain)
{
struct in_addr addr;
#ifdef ENABLE_IPV6
struct in6_addr addr6;
#endif
if(Curl_inet_pton(AF_INET, domain, &addr)
#ifdef ENABLE_IPV6
|| Curl_inet_pton(AF_INET6, domain, &addr6)
#endif
) {
/* domain name given as IP address */
return TRUE;
}
return FALSE;
}
